Shailey S.

If you walk in knowing what to expect, it's a great experience! I went on a weekday evening, so it wasn't very busy. The owner and waiters are so friendly and helpful, they actually shared some suggestions of items they could make, that were not on the menu (since some ingredients are seasonal). It's a nice, cute eatery with a twist on Indian food... but not overly different than the original dish. The flavors are AMAZING! The only suggestion I would provide is to ask for the food mild/medium if you are unable to handle the spice :)

Ko M.

This is so unfair. Caveat for the review: it's the 4th of July. I'm hungry for curry and Anime Expo is in DTLA this week. Server & chef were awesome. BEST INFORMAL/FORMAL INDIAN spot. From upscale casual lunch to wine&dine, 5/5 LOCATION In south Pasadena next to the Gold Line metro rail. Hop on and walk across the street. (Goes to Azusa). Cute little location on the corner. The pleasant sound of train crossing. Bonus: Fun people watching as they return from Anime Expo DTLA & cosplay. PARKING Super Simple free street parking for two hours. If it's a holiday, park for longer. Lots of parking nearby. TAKE AWAY they do a brisk take away service. There is no "standing zone" to run in and run out. You'll have to park. SERVICE Extraordinary. Our server was the nicest. I wanted more than "mild" but didn't want the "insanity level" that I usually like my saag at. He said if my dish wasn't spicy enough, they'd make it hotter. It was perfect. FOOD Papadum Of course was fantastic. And the imli tamarind chutney was soooo good. None of that watered down nonsense. I think they used dates in their recipe too. Give me this on vanilla ice cream? Green chutney was great too. FISH CURRY My wife loved it. Tender flakey fish. It's NOT made with flour/wheat dredge. For wheat sensitive people, thumbs up. The curry is spicy but doesn't overpower the fish. PANEER TIKKA MASALA Nice firm paneer chunks. LOTS of them. Get this with a side of naan to keep your fingers clean. And some rice to soak up all the sauce. So good. Of course it's ghee crazy, but so delicious when you need it. Limited vegetarian entree list, but the paneer makes up for it. REGULAR NAAN Good size. Buttery presentation. One per person. Note: Dear carb-loader, get two. RICE Goes with curry. Order it. Fragrant. Nicely cooked. There's a nice wine list. Too hot to try today, next time.

Ask the Community - Radhika Modern Indian

Aside from street parking, is there a parking structure/lot close to this restaurant?

Only street parking. Unless you want to head 2 lights east and park on Fremont and mission in and abandoned parking lot. Carrows used to be on that property.

What are the lunch hours?

11am-3pm, Monday - Friday (excluding holidays)
